Evaluation of Pinnacle Products

These particular spheres have garnered attention for their affordability and consistency, making them suitable for beginners and casual players. High compression models provide excellent distance off the tee, while lower compression versions enhance feel around the greens. It’s advisable to select the type that aligns with your swing speed and playing style for optimal performance.

Pros and Cons

Advantages Disadvantages
Cost-effective pricing Less spin control than premium options
Good distance on drives Durability may vary under rough conditions
Variety of models available Limited advanced technology features

Recommendations

For those prioritizing distance and affordability, try the distance-oriented variations. If better control and feel around the greens are desired, opt for the softer models. Players aiming to improve their skills without significant financial investment should consider these products a valuable choice. Testing different types will help identify the most fitting option for individual preferences.

Comparison of Pinnacle with Other Brands

These offerings appeal to recreational enthusiasts and beginners seeking reliable performance without the premium price tag associated with luxury brands. In comparison to Titleist, TaylorMade, and Callaway, these products often emerge as budget-friendly options.

Titleist demands a higher investment for its Tour-proven range, known for exceptional feel and control. Conversely, the more economical variants provide decent distance and durability suitable for less experienced players.

When matched against TaylorMade’s lineup, the affordability of these options stands out. While TaylorMade emphasizes performance technology for better players, the more accessible alternatives rank higher for those on tight budgets, delivering satisfactory results on the course.

Callaway products typically emphasize advanced engineering and spin characteristics. However, for players not concerned with intricate performance metrics, the simpler alternatives present a practical solution that balances distance and accuracy.

The following points outline key differences:

  • Price: More accessible prices making them favorable for beginners.
  • Feel: Less focused on soft feel compared to higher-end models.
  • Distance: Competitive distance results for average skill levels.
  • Durability: Often noted for resistance to wear and tear.

In summary, these alternatives present a compelling choice for casual players. They provide solid performance features that suit most amateur needs while allowing for cost-effective play on the course.

Performance Features of Pinnacle Golf Balls

The consistency in distance and accuracy of these spheres is commendable, making them a favorite among amateur enthusiasts. The high-energy core maximizes velocity upon impact, resulting in impressive carry distances, especially for players with slower swing speeds.

Durability and Feel

Resistance to scuffs and abrasions stands out with these units, allowing for prolonged use without sacrificing performance. The soft cover leads to a pleasant touch around the greens, providing confidence for delicate short game shots.

Trajectory Control

The design offers a stable flight path, contributing to better control in various playing conditions. Enhanced aerodynamics help maintain a lower drag coefficient, promoting a penetrating ball flight for those looking to navigate windy courses.

Price Point and Value for Money

Affordability is a significant factor when selecting a set of spheres for the course. Retail prices typically range from $15 to $35 per dozen, making these options a cost-effective choice for players who prioritize budget without sacrificing essential quality. For beginners and casual participants, the lower price point allows for experimentation without a hefty investment.

Comparative analysis shows that these options often present better value for players who are not yet ready to invest in premium products. Many golfers find themselves satisfied with the performance relative to the expense, providing substantial returns for their investment in enjoyment and play.

Additionally, promotional offers and bulk purchase discounts frequently enhance their appeal. Seasonal sales and clearance events further increase accessibility, resulting in potential savings for those looking to stock up.

Considering performance capabilities alongside price reveals a strong value proposition, especially for those still honing their skills. Balancing quality with cost-effectiveness can lead to a favorable experience on the greens, especially for less seasoned individuals seeking reliable options without overspending.
